III. - Model AA5B, Tiger, 4 PCLM, Utility Category, approved November 27, 1974;
.... Normal Category, approved November 27, 1974
- Engine: Lycoming O-360-A4K (Carburetor HA-6 with setting 10-5092).
Fuel: 100/100 minimum grade aviation gasoline
Engine Limits: For all operations, 2700 rpm (180 hp)
Propeller and Propeller Limits:- MaCauley Model 1A170/FFA-7563 with B-4273 spacer (aluminum) or 1A170/KFA 7563 with B-4273 spacer (aluminum).
- Static rpm at maximum permissible throttle setting; not over 2325; not under 2175. Diameter: not over 75 inches; not under 74.5 inches.
- No additional tolerance permitted.
- Propeller Spinner
- (Original spinner installation) Backplate Assembly 5506006-502, Shim 5502035-2, Front Bulkhead 5506005-2 or -4 and Spinner Assembly 5506002-1 or -503; or (Globe spinner installation) Bulkhead Assembly Aft 5506008-5095, Bulkhead Assembly Fwd 550-6010-503, Doubler 5506011-3 and Spinner 5506009-3.
- Airspeed Limits (CAS)
- Vne Never exceed 200 mph (174 knots)
Vno Maximum structural cruising 165 mph (143 knots)
Va Maneuvering utility category 130 mph (113 knots)
Va Maneuvering normal category 130 mph 113106 knots)
Vfe Flaps extended 120 mph (104 knots)
Canopy partially ppened 130 mph (113 knots)- C.G. Range Normal (Straight line variation between points given)
- (+89.0) to (+92.5) at 2,400 lbs.
- (+81.0) to (+92.5) at 1,920 lbs.
- Utility (Straight line variation between points given)
- (+83.17) to (+85.32) at 2,050 lbs.
- (+81.0) to (+85.32) at 1,520 lbs.
- Empty Weight C. G. Range: None
- Maximum Weight
- 2,050 lbs. (Utility Category)
- 2,400 lbs. (Normal Category)
- Number of Seats
- 2 at (+90.6)
2 at (+126.0)- Maximum Baggage: 120 lbs. at (+148.0)
- Maximum Cargo: (Rear Seat Folded Down) 340 lbs. at (+116.4)
- Fuel Capacity (See NOTE 1 for unusable fuel)
- (Optional Tanks) 51 gallons (2 wing tanks) at (+94.8)
- Oil Capacity: (6 quarts usable, 2 quarts minimum)
- 8 quarts at (+32.0)
- Control Surface Movements
- Elevator: 23° ± 1°, up 17° ± 2° down
- Rudder: 25° ± 2°, left 25° ± 2° right
Ailerons: 15° + 2-0° up, 7.5° + 2.5 - 0° down- Flaps: 45° ± 2° down
Elevator Trim Tab: 14° ± 3° up, 30° ± 1° down- Serial Numbers Eligible: AA5B-0001 and up (Normal and Utility Category)
- Component Part Number Service Life (Hours)
- Inboard Spar Assembly, 5102310-502: 12,000
- Wing Spar Assembly, 5201004-501: 12,500
- Wing Outboard Spar Assembly, 5201189-501: 12,500
- Shoulder Bolt, 901044-2: 7,250

- The certificated weight empty and corresponding center-of-gravity location must include 9.6 lbs. (1.6 gal.) at (+94.8) of unusable fuel. (Undrainable fuel and oil is negligible.)
NOTE 2: The following placards must be installed in full view of the pilot:
|
(a) "THIS AIRPLANE MUST BE OPERATED AS A NORMAL OR UTILITY CATEGORY AIRPLANE IN COMPLIANCE WITH THE OPERATING LIMITATIONS STATED IN THE FORM OF PLACARDS, MARKINGS, AND MANUALS." NORMAL CATEGORY
NO ACROBATIC MANEUVERS, INCLUDING SPINS, APPROVED. UTILITY CATEGORY
THIS AIRPLANE IS NOT APPROVED FOR FLIGHT IN ICING CONDITIONS THIS AIRPLANE IS CERTIFICATED FOR THE FOLLOWING OPERATIONS AS OF DATE OF ORIGINAL AIRWORTHINESS CERTIFICATE: IFR, VFR, DAY, NIGHT REFER TO WEIGHT AND BALANCE FOR LOADING INSTRUCTIONS. READ FUEL GAUGES IN LEVEL FLIGHT ONLY. FOR NORMAL OPERATION, MAINTAIN FUEL BALANCE. |
(b) On left side of cabin:
|
"130 MPH MAXIMUM CANOPY OPEN TO HERE.
NO FLIGHT WITH CANOPY OPEN BEYOND THIS POINT." |
(c) In baggage compartment:
|
"120 POUNDS MAXIMUM BAGGAGE. FOR ADDITIONAL LOADING INSTRUCTIONS, SEE WEIGHT AND BALANCE DATA. NO HEAVY OBJECTS ON HAT SHELF."
|
(d) On rear seat base (visible with seat in cargo position):
|
"NO PASSENGERS. 340 POUNDS MAXIMUM CARGO. DISTRIBUTE EVENLY. FOR ADDITIONAL LOADING INSTRUCTIONS, SEE WEIGHT AND BALANCE DATA
AND OWNER'S MANUAL." |
(e) Under rear seat base (visible with rear seat back upright):
|
"NO STEP - BEFORE FLIGHT - REAR SEAT MUST BE TURNED DOWN TO COVER THIS AREA."
|
